Description Ansa 2011-04-25 17:32:53 UTC
Application: parley (0.9.4)
KDE Platform Version: 4.6.2 (4.6.2)
Qt Version: 4.7.0
Operating System: Linux 2.6.35-28-generic i686
Distribution: Ubuntu 10.10

-- Information about the crash:
During the written practice, the system crashes suddenly. I am not 100% sure, but I think this happens during flash-card practice as well - certainly it has been happening quite often recently (almost every day, about once per every 200 practiced words). I have no idea why this happens, it seems quite random, but maybe the debug info helps.

The crash can be reproduced some of the time.
